Taking the responsibility in dementia care: A concept analysis about facticity
AIM: The aim of this study is to develop a comprehensive definition of facticity, applicable to dementia nursing. METHODS: Walker and Avant's Concept Analysis was used to analyse facticity. Published literature found in PubMed, CINAHL, PsycInfo, and Scopus using the search term facticity and nu...
